Saturday, May 15, 2010 at 04:55AM The Belief Rights Law Institute is a 501(c)3 non-profit non-government organization dedicated to advancing the cause of emancipation for members of the Bahá'í Faith around the world. The Belief Rights Law Institute is a privately created and managed organization, not affiliated in any way with the Administrative Institutions of the Bahá'i Faith.
Through print and online media, BRLI is dedicated to producing, collecting, and distributing information relevent to the struggle for Bahá'í human rights around the world.
Through video, music, articles, animations, essays, letters and even poems and drawings, BRLI serves as a vehicle for the production and viral distribution of media relevent to the cause of Bahá'í human rights.
BRLI also stands as an ongoing news outlet for updates on the ongoing crises in Iran and around the world concerning the human rights status of affected Bahá'í's.
Additionally, BRLI can assist individuals and organizations wishing to incorporate segments on Bahá'í human rights for external projects and events, by directing them to official Bahá'i Institutions. BRLI is not associated in any way to the Administrative Institutions of the Bahá'í Faith, and does not speak or act in any such capacity itself.

Thursday, March 25, 2010 at 09:09PM At 7:30 PM PST, April 26th, 2010, UCLA will be hosting "The Struggle For Human Rights In Iran," with special guest speaker Roxanne Saberi. Admission is FREE.
The event is cosponsored by the UCLA Center for Religious Studies, The Bahai's of Los Angeles, Amnesty International, Human Rights Watch, and the American Jewish Committee.
